Output 14dc13694d3578646116a53a00cdf598e030375bc0f548f05ff526ab9e602811:6

value
11000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c1513432140fa4adda9363e8c18960850d6c72c OP_EQUAL
address
3Mkhq5bPpq4HgPzJBUDw84xhmuujmnSfh3
transaction
14dc13694d3578646116a53a00cdf598e030375bc0f548f05ff526ab9e602811
confirmations
346012
spent
true